Nabila Mounib (Arabic: نبيلة منيب; born 14 February 1960) is a Moroccan politician who currently serves as a member of parliament (MP) for the Casablanca-Settat constituency in the House of Representatives. She also served as General Secretary of the Unified Socialist Party from 2012 to 2023. She is the first woman to be elected head of a Moroccan party.
